Who's slagging him off?

Ill try and spell it out for you.

Canelo has the potential to be the next De La Hoya, one of the biggest stars in the history of boxing, why chuck him in with Floyd now? he's going to get beat. Fighters retiring undefeated does nothing for the long term interests of the sport. If Canelo can be the guy who sends Floyd packing into retirement, he will be a mega star.

Look at Hatton and Tszyu. They held off making that fight until Tszyu was on the way down and Hatton became a megastar by beating him.
What would have happened to Hattons career if Tszyu beat him 2 years earlier?

Think man, think

This fight should be built up for a couple of years for 2 reasons.

1) Make it a real event like Floyd - Manny would have been, the big fights need a long slow build, a 2 year collision course

2) Let Canelo mature and improve to give him a better chance of winning.
